Golf Galaxy and Golfsmith are capable of doing perfectly good fittings and beyond that country clubs are capable of doing crappy ones.  Not that you made the wrong choice though because you didn't.  Getting fit is always a good choice.  The only thing I would do different if I was you is to hit more than just those three.  When I got my new clubs back in July I had my mind made up on a TaylorMade R11 with Titleist AP2 irons... I hit everything I could and I ended up with the opposite; the Titleist D2 driver and Taylormade irons.  Just hit everything you can... you may be surprised by what fits you best.

I can't answer the question 'Did I make the right choice?'  I say this as you need to go to the fitting, and collect data/test results and then decide on the correct driver to replace your current R5.  If you're concerned about the decision to go to a TaylorMade fitting center - which is officially sponsored by TaylorMade - over going to a big box store to buy your driver... I don't think you made a poor decision.  You should have the opportunity to hit the same/similar clubs.

Just remember... The R11 and Burner Superfast 2.0 are clubs from previous years.  They may not have these clubs available for resale/fittings.  You may only have access to hitting this years product (R11s and RBZ Drivers).
